Yields 122 Cookies
- 2 cups butter
- 4 cups flour
- 2tsp. baking soda
- 2tsp. baking powder
- 2cups brown sugar
- 5 cups blended oatmeal (measure oatmeal & blend to fine powder)
- 2oz. chocolate chips
- 1tsp. salt
- 18oz. Cadbury bar(grated)
- 4 eggs
- 3 cups chopped nuts (optional)
- 2sp. vanilla
- Preheat oven to 180degrees.
- Cream butter and both sugars.
- Add eggs and vanilla.
- Mix in flour,oatmeal,salt,baking powder and soda.
- Add chocolate chips bar and nuts.
- Roll in balls and place two inches apart on cookie sheet.
- Bake for 10 minutes.
